Hamamelis 2017

Our Witch Hazel is doing well in spite of the snow and sub freezing temperatures we had in the city. Not the case with other plants, but the cold will be good for the garden in general as a means to keep diseases and insect pests in check.

 

Witch Hazel is an early nectar source for pollinators that have limited choices at this time of year.

 

Portland, Oregon.
